How much do healthcare systems engineer jobs pay per year?

As of Aug 7, 2026, the average yearly pay for healthcare systems engineer in Oregon is $134,502.00, according to ZipRecruiter salary data. Most workers in this role earn between $103,600.00 and $166,000.00 per year, depending on experience, location, and employer.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ive in the healthcare systems engineer position,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Healthcare Systems Engineer, you need a solid background in systems engineering, healthcare informatics, and process optimization, often supported by a degree in engineering, computer science, or a related field. Familiarity with healthcare IT systems (such as EHRs), regulatory standards like HIPAA, and certifications such as CPHIMS or Six Sigma is highly valuable. Strong analytical thinking, collaboration, and effective communication help professionals excel when working with cross-functional clinical and technical teams. These skills and qualities ensure reliable, innovative healthcare solutions that improve patient outcomes and support complex healthcare operations.

What are some typical daily responsibilities for a healthcare systems engineer?

Healthcare Systems Engineers often spend their days analyzing organizational workflows, designing and implementing healthcare technology solutions, and troubleshooting systems integration issues. They collaborate closely with clinicians, IT staff, and administrators to identify areas for process improvement and to ensure technology meets the needs of end users. Tasks may include managing project timelines, conducting data analysis, and supporting change management initiatives. This variety makes the role both challenging and rewarding, with plenty of opportunities to make a measurable impact on patient care and organizational efficiency.

What is a healthcare systems engineer?

A Healthcare Systems Engineer designs, analyzes, and optimizes healthcare systems to improve efficiency, quality, and patient outcomes. They apply engineering principles, data analysis, and process improvement methodologies to enhance hospital workflows, medical technology integration, and healthcare delivery. Their role often involves collaborating with clinicians, administrators, and IT professionals to streamline operations, reduce costs, and ensure compliance with healthcare regulations.

About the role:

As a Senior Engineer, you will lead technical efforts in the design and implementation of safety-related Instrumentation and Control (I&C) systems. This role requires strong engineering expertise, project leadership, and the ability to mentor junior engineers while ensuring compliance with industry standards.

You will report to the Functional and System Engineering Manager and be located at Warrendale, PA office on a hybrid basis.

Key Responsibilities:
  • Develop and review Functional Logic Diagrams and Design Specifications.

  • Perform reliability analyses using tools such as Reliability Workbench.

  • Lead troubleshooting and root cause analysis for complex system issues.

  • Support project planning, scheduling, and technical risk assessments.

  • Mentor junior engineers and provide technical guidance.

  • Prepare and present detailed technical reports for internal and external stakeholders.

Qualifications:
  • Bachelor's or Master's in Electrical, Systems, or Nuclear Engineering.

  • 5+ years of experience in I&C systems or safety-critical systems.

  • Proficiency in MATLAB, Python, and reliability analysis tools.

  • Familiarity with regulatory requirements (e.g., NRC standards) preferred.
